Re: spark plug is stripped, what size re thread kit do I get?
There are a few ways and kits to do the job. Personally I think the Time Sert method is unnecessary. Its expensive and can be done wrong.
When the threads stripped on my RSX about 6 years ago,I simply bought a thread repair kit from NAPA. It is inexpensive and very easy for a novice to do.
(The holes are very narrow. You need to find a reamer that will fit)
#7
Re: spark plug is stripped, what size re thread kit do I get?
Yes. 14x1.25. The best way is an actual heli-coil. Sometimes those thread repair jobbies come out with the plug. I have seen bad repairs from those inserts. Heli-coil repair set is expensive (80$)+drillbit, and you need to know what you are doing, but IMHO it is the ONLY way i fix these for anyone.
